#4c9b29 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#4c9b29 is composed of 29.8% red, 60.8%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 51% cyan, 0% magenta, 73.5% yellow and 39.2% black. It has a hue angle of 101.6 degrees, a saturation of 58.2% and a lightness of 38.4%. #4c9b29 color hex could be obtained by blending #98ff52 with #003700. Closest websafe color is: #339933.

#4c9b29 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#4c9b29 has RGB values of R:76, G:155,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0.51, M:0, Y:0.74, K:0.39. Its decimal value is 5020457.
